You.i Engine
YiBufferObjectFactory.h
Go to the documentation of this file.
1 // © You i Labs Inc. 2000-2020. All rights reserved.
2 #ifndef _YI_BUFFER_OBJECT_FACTORY_H_
3 #define _YI_BUFFER_OBJECT_FACTORY_H_
4 
5 #include "utility/YiString.h"
6 
8 
15 {
16 public:
20  static std::shared_ptr<CYIAssetBufferObjectData> CreateVertexBufferAsset();
21 
25  static std::shared_ptr<CYIAssetBufferObjectData> CreateIndexBufferAsset();
26 
27 private:
29 };
30 
35 #endif // _YI_BUFFER_OBJECT_FACTORY_H_
Definition: YiBufferObjectFactory.h:14
static std::shared_ptr< CYIAssetBufferObjectData > CreateIndexBufferAsset()
static std::shared_ptr< CYIAssetBufferObjectData > CreateVertexBufferAsset()
As asset container which wraps shared index or vertex buffer object data.
Definition: YiAssetBufferObjectData.h:17